Nagorno-Karabakh will be independent state neither after 10, nor after 100 years

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ev has stated that mechanism of Nagorno-Karabakh’s separation from Azerbaijan does not and will never stand on table of talks.
“I want to state it once again as various speculations are often spread on this issue. Nagorno-Karabakh will be an independent state not today and neither after 10, nor after 100 years. Azerbaijan’s position is unequivocal. Despite pressures, we will maintain this position to the end,” AzerTaj state news agency quoted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ev as saying at an official reception on Republic Day on May 27.
The president said currently the talks are more intensive. “Azerbaijan demonstrates constructive and fair position based on international law. Liberation of all occupied Azerbaijani lands and return of internally displaced persons to their lands stand on the table of talks today,” President Aliyev said.
The president said Azerbaijan has consolidated its international position.
“We are integrating with world community while we build our policy on national interests, deep historical and cultural basis. Azerbaijan’s foreign policy is very clear. We are interested in developing mutually profitable and bilateral relations with all countries. Azerbaijan is recognized as reliable country and partner in international arena. The number of our friends and allies has increased significantly recently,” the Azerbaijani president said.
President Aliyev said unfortunately Azerbaijan has not yet achieved resolution of the Nagorno-Karabakh conflict despite all efforts.
“It has a single reason – Armenia’s non-constructive position and a tactics of deliberate delay of talks. It is known that Armenia uses such tactics. But this tactics can not last for a long time. The issue must be resolved only under international law. Azerbaijan will not surrender its principal and fair position based on international law. We will not take a step back. Azerbaijan is supported by all international organizations. On some occasions Armenia tries to introduce principles of self-determination as principles of territorial integrity. But it can only be accepted by people who are not informed about this issue and do not engaged in politics. It is not accidental that the world community rejects this approach,” the Azerbaijani president said.
The president said Azerbaijani will enhance its defense capacity.
“Funds will be allocated as much as needed. Sometimes international community believes that Azerbaijan is doing too much work in this regard and policy provokes concerns. Simply we are using our natural right. We are spending our own funds. We spend the funds, earned due to Azerbaijani people’s hard work, to strengthen our army. Today Azerbaijan’s increasing economic power enables to spend $2 billion for army-building. This figure equals Armenia’s state budget. This great abyss between Armenia and Azerbaijan will further deepen in the coming years and Azerbaijan will become a strong state. Armenia must remain and will remain isolated from all international projects due to its aggressor policy,” he added.
“Azerbaijan’s increased opportunities, significance and credibility worldwide consolidates our position,” the president said.
“We will continue our policy to isolate Armenia from all regional and global projects until our lands are liberated,” President Aliyev said.
